Question and Answer Books
In Writer's Workshop, we are currently working on Question and Answer books. These are nonfiction books that have a pattern of question/answer/question/answer. This is a good follow up to our study of pattern books because we can build on what we learned about writing books that have a pattern and expand that to a nonfiction genre. You can help your child choose a topic for their book or books. All of us are "experts" about something - Legos, ballet, horse back riding, drawing, Boy Scouts, Star Wars, pets, your family, losing teeth, etc. Talk to your child about all of the things that he or she is an "expert" about and how they could turn that passion into a Question and Answer book.
